From Lourdes, south through Pyrenees
Option 1 . Val d'Azun. Arrens-Marsous and Port de Peyre-Saint-Martin. Sallent de Gállego
Option 2 . Gavarnie. Port de Boucharo
The Brèche de Roland is a way through high pass going on a glacier (small but sometimes difficult to pass through).

I walked this way. Yes the views after Bagneres when you are after Monné mountain are one of the most beautiful in Pyrenees with the Pic du Midi just in front of you.
The interest of this way is also the Cotdoussan church. If you have the opportunity to visit the church, the retable is a marvel...

It's an historical way and there are testimonies of pilgrims using it during 7 centuries.
In the XII century, the Santiago cathedral held a place (La Salvetat Saint Jacques) along the Garonne to offer hospitality and the geographer Idrisi described this way in the part about the way to...
